Project Manager, Marketing & Communications

Toronto, ON, Canada

Job Description

A world free of the effects of diabetes is our vision. That's why we're working together to improve the quality of life of people living with diabetes. We're sharing knowledge and creating connections for individuals and the health-care professionals who care for them; advocating through public policy; and funding research to improve treatments and find a cure to end diabetes.

Join our dedicated, talented Diabetes Canada team and together, #LetsEndDiabetes

Role Overview

Reporting to the Manager, Creative Services, the Project Manager, Marketing & Communications leads the development and coordination of marketing and communications projects across all Marketing, Brand, Digital and Communication teams with the purpose of developing a synchronized and accelerated cadence of successful deliverables that motivates external supporters and delights internal clients.

The Project Manager will play a crucial role in an upcoming web redesign project, collaborating closely with the Executive Director, Digital Transformation. The focus will be on leveraging technical solutions to establish and reinforce the brand through cutting-edge web design and compelling creative content.

In this project management role, you will lead, coach, and improve the disciplined agile delivery of Marketing and Communications' ways of working for projects and programs to guide and optimize continuous improvement delivery, aligned to metrics of success. In this role, you will oversee the project lifecycle, from initiation through to completion, ensuring that projects are delivered on time, within scope, and on budget. You will also lead, coach and improve the agile delivery process within the Marketing and Communications teams, fostering continuous improvement and alignment with success metrics.

This role includes, but not limited to:

  • Lead the project management of complex technical projects, focusing on the enhancement of the digital ecosystem, including web design, branding, and technology platform integration.
  • Establish and maintain relationships with vendors to ensure the seamless integration of external services into project plans.
  • Develop new or evolve current marketing and communications cadences to improve related metrics, such as workflows and service level agreements of delivery.
  • Strategize and proactively recommend new opportunities and improvements of existing for marketing and communicating projects across various channels to optimize for increased efficiency and effectiveness.
  • Acts in a shared services capacity to the Marketing and Communications teams to facilitate support requests from across the full organization, building inspiring creative briefs, deconstructing into actionable work packages, and orchestrating delivery – internally or externally - of development, and closing the loop with cadence feedback.
  • Lead, organize, and disseminate marketing and communication internal information through existing or new sharing-platform(s) to increase ease of use and value to all internal stakeholders; if needed, create, and maintain internal workflows, digital forms, dashboards, and develop related training/training materials for their use.
  • Work with cross-functional teams to understand stakeholder segments and go-to-market targets, ensuring assets through mapping take a stakeholder centric approach.
  • Develop new and employ existing organizational adopted tools and best practices to facilitate process improvement efforts and contribute to the achievement of strategic goals.
  • Represents the team in planning for cross-functional marketing and communication activities across all areas of the organization and leads the cross-organizational integration of marketing and communications collaborative calendar.
  • Maintain an on-going understanding of business, campaign, and project objectives to infuse innovation, efficiency, and effectiveness of creative and channel content planning.
  • Develop and maintain a through and current knowledge of the charity health market in which Diabetes Canada operates, with an eye to the marketing and communications objectives and fundraising goals.
  • Foster a highly collaborative marketing and communications environment while embracing the plans and processes of the wider organization.
  • Works alongside our agencies and vendors to deliver and execute within set cadences
  • Deliver marketing and communications support and share learnings to other business units on an ongoing basis to integrate the role of marketing and in delivering organizational goals.
  • Model and support a friendly, collaborative approach, demonstrating agility, openness, and building confidence for the Marketing and Communications teams across the organization.
  • Promote, model, mentor, and evolve Agile / Scrum / Kanban/ SAFe / LEAN principles across the Marketing and Communication teams.

The ideal candidate possesses:

  • University or college undergraduate degree in a marketing and communications related field.
  • Certification(s) in project management (PMP), LEAN, and/or agile, (DASM, DASSM, SAFe, Advanced scrum master, Scrum Master, Green/Black Six Sigma Belt).
  • 5+ years experience in managing creative , go-to-market campaigns and digital projects.
  • 5+ years experience working in Waterfall, LEAN, and/or Agile frameworks and using related technologies and platforms.
  • Highly developed verbal and written communication skills with a demonstrated ability to present information in an organized, logical, and effective manner to a wide variety of audiences including senior leadership.
  • Strong coaching skills with a proven ability to train and develop talent at multiple levels through both direct and indirect influence.
  • Strong technical acumen, coupled with strong critical thinking and analytical skills.
  • Proven ability to execute on marketing and communications strategic direction to diverse leaders, influence key stakeholders, and collaborate with teams to organize, coordinate, and deliver complex campaigns as well as a high-volume of tasks.
  • Proven ability to think strategically, be creative and a willingness to take calculated risks.
  • Exceptional skills at building relationships, collaborating with others, and providing a supportive environment to foster innovative thinking.
  • Proven ability to guide subject matter experts through campaign creation, requirements gathering, planning, design, development, testing, and support phases.
  • Experience with leading and coaching teams through Agile ceremonies such as Sprint planning, Sprint Demo's, System Demos, Program Increment planning (PI Planning), Inspect and Adapt.
  • Experience working within the not-for-profit sector an asset.
